Sahan pleads not guilty to multiple felony charges

WAUKESHA CO. -- 18-year-old Ihor Sahan of St. Francis pleaded not guilty in Waukesha County on Wednesday, November 28th to multiple felony charges including homicide by intoxicated use of a vehicle.

Investigators say Ihor Sahan was driving drunk when he slammed into a Waukesha County Sheriff’s squad car on I-94 near Sunnyslope Rd. on Thursday, November 1st.

Two deputies, Bryan Skaar and Patrick Sykes jumped into action to pull Sahan and his passenger, 17-year-old Ryan Petri from their vehicle. Petri later died from his injuries.

Sahan is due back in court for a hearing on Friday, January 25th.
